
How two Harvard students created doxing glasses as a ‘tool for good’

The video discusses the use of Meta's Ray Ban smart glasses by two Harvard graduates to identify strangers and access their personal information using facial recognition and AI. The technology raises privacy concerns, prompting experts to advise monitoring online presence. The developers aim to highlight the potential risks and benefits of such technology, emphasizing the importance of being aware of what is shared online.
